Chinese Automakers Go Global: The Electric Revolution from BYD to NIO

The global automotive industry stands at an unprecedented inflection point, with Chinese electric vehicle manufacturers emerging as formidable forces that are fundamentally reshaping the competitive landscape. What began as a government-backed initiative to reduce pollution and achieve energy independence has evolved into a comprehensive strategy for global market dominance, with companies like BYD, NIO, XPeng, and Li Auto leading an electric revolution that extends far beyond China’s borders.

The transformation of China’s automotive sector represents one of the most remarkable industrial success stories of the 21st century. From a position of technological dependence and market fragmentation just two decades ago, Chinese automakers have leveraged massive government investment, strategic planning, and technological innovation to create a robust electric vehicle ecosystem that now serves as a model for sustainable transportation worldwide.

The scale of China’s commitment to electric mobility is staggering. Government data reveals that over the fifteen-year period from 2009 to 2023, Chinese authorities invested approximately $230.9 billion in developing and supporting the electric vehicle industry. This unprecedented financial commitment encompassed research and development programs, manufacturing subsidies, infrastructure development, consumer incentives, and comprehensive tax relief measures that collectively created the world’s most supportive environment for electric vehicle adoption.

The BYD Phenomenon: From Battery Maker to Global Automotive Giant

Build Your Dreams, better known as BYD, exemplifies the rapid ascent of Chinese electric vehicle manufacturers from regional players to global competitors. Founded in 1995 as a battery manufacturer, BYD’s evolution into the world’s largest electric vehicle producer by volume demonstrates the strategic advantages of vertical integration and technological diversification in the modern automotive industry.

BYD’s success stems from its comprehensive approach to electric vehicle development, encompassing everything from battery chemistry and electric motor design to charging infrastructure and autonomous driving technologies. The company’s blade battery technology, introduced in recent years, addresses critical safety and performance concerns that previously limited electric vehicle adoption, offering enhanced thermal stability, longer lifespan, and improved energy density compared to conventional lithium-ion battery configurations.

The company’s manufacturing capabilities are equally impressive, with production facilities spanning multiple continents and annual output capacity exceeding three million vehicles. BYD’s global expansion strategy focuses on establishing local manufacturing partnerships and joint ventures that enable rapid market entry while minimizing political and economic risks associated with international trade tensions.

In international markets, BYD has adopted a pragmatic approach that emphasizes gradual market penetration through strategic partnerships with established automotive dealers and fleet operators. The company’s initial focus on commercial vehicles and public transportation systems has provided valuable experience in navigating complex regulatory environments while building brand recognition and service networks that support subsequent expansion into consumer markets.

NIO’s Innovation Revolution: Redefining Electric Vehicle Ownership

NIO represents a fundamentally different approach to electric vehicle development, combining premium positioning with innovative service models that challenge traditional automotive ownership paradigms. The company’s battery-as-a-service concept and automated battery swapping technology address two critical barriers to electric vehicle adoption: high upfront costs and charging time anxiety.

The technical sophistication of NIO’s battery swapping stations represents a significant advancement in electric vehicle infrastructure. These automated facilities can replace a depleted battery pack with a fully charged unit in approximately three minutes, making the refueling process faster than traditional gasoline vehicles. The system’s modular design allows for standardization across different vehicle models while maintaining flexibility for future battery technology upgrades.

NIO’s expansion into international markets, particularly in Europe, demonstrates the company’s confidence in its technological differentiation and premium brand positioning. The company’s comprehensive approach to market entry includes establishing local service centers, battery swapping networks, and customer experience facilities that provide levels of support traditionally associated with luxury automotive brands.

The company’s investment in advanced driver assistance systems and autonomous driving capabilities reflects broader trends in the automotive industry, where software and connectivity features increasingly determine competitive advantage. NIO’s approach to integrating artificial intelligence, cloud computing, and mobile connectivity creates opportunities for ongoing revenue generation through software updates and premium services.

Market Dynamics and Competitive Positioning

The Chinese electric vehicle market has reached a critical mass that enables sustained growth and international expansion. Recent data indicates that electric vehicles, including various hybrid configurations, accounted for approximately 48% of new car sales in China, representing a fundamental shift in consumer preferences and market dynamics that has profound implications for global automotive competition.

This market transformation extends beyond simple volume metrics to encompass technological leadership, manufacturing efficiency, and supply chain integration that provide Chinese manufacturers with significant competitive advantages. The concentration of battery production capacity, rare earth mineral processing, and electric motor manufacturing within China creates cost and availability advantages that international competitors struggle to match.

Challenges and Competitive Responses

The rapid expansion of Chinese electric vehicle manufacturers has generated significant competitive responses from established automotive companies and prompted policy reactions from governments concerned about industrial competitiveness and national security implications. Trade tensions, tariff implementations, and regulatory barriers represent ongoing challenges that require adaptive strategies and diplomatic engagement.

The European Union’s implementation of additional tariffs on Chinese electric vehicles reflects broader concerns about market fairness and competitive balance, while similar measures under consideration in North America could significantly impact expansion timelines and market penetration strategies. These policy responses require Chinese manufacturers to develop more sophisticated approaches to international market development that address legitimate concerns while maintaining competitive advantages.

Technical and safety standards represent another area where Chinese manufacturers must demonstrate compliance and capability equivalent to or exceeding established international benchmarks. The investment in research and development facilities, testing capabilities, and certification processes reflects recognition that technological leadership alone is insufficient for sustained international success.

Consumer acceptance in international markets requires sustained investment in brand development, customer service capabilities, and local partnerships that build trust and confidence over time. The experience of Japanese and Korean automotive manufacturers in developing international brand recognition provides relevant precedents for Chinese companies seeking to establish lasting competitive positions in global markets.
